by the way, it works fine on my system. GeForce 4 Ti4200 128 MB, Barton 2500+, 768 RAM

EDIT: Ok, it's sorta lame. You can't do anything with the Windows or Icons really when you are IN SphereXP. It's just an organizer. Maybe it says that on the website, but I didn't see it. For instance, if I wanted to type a reply on TFP in this window, I would click Post Reply right? Wrong. You double click the Window you are looking at (whether it be in the foreground or background) and that maximizes it. Then you type the response, and then you can go BACK to SphereXP. Simply a method of organizing multiple windows, that's all. Ah well.
